What Most Buyers Get Wrong

Material Matters for Pure Camp Coffee Taste

When brewing coffee outdoors, avoiding aluminum and plastic is key for a pure, untainted flavor. Unlike at home, you can’t easily rinse out residual tastes. Look for all-stainless steel options like the COLETTI Bozeman Percolator or the COLETTI Scoutmaster.

These materials are durable, won’t impart metallic or plastic notes, and are easy to clean, ensuring your morning cup tastes exactly how coffee should, even miles from civilization.

Filter Finesse for a Grinding-Free Brew

Nobody wants coffee grounds in their morning cup, especially when you’re roughing it. While French presses inherently have a mesh filter, the quality can vary. For a cleaner brew with no sediment, consider makers with double-layer stainless steel filters, like the Cosori Pour Over.

This design effectively catches finer grounds while allowing those flavorful coffee oils to pass through, delivering a rich, smooth cup without the gritty surprise.

Percolator vs. Press: The Real Camp Coffee Trade-Off

When selecting a best camp coffee maker, the most critical distinction to grasp is not portability or speed, but the fundamental brewing method and its resulting beverage profile. This dictates the purity of flavor you’ll experience and the inevitable compromises involved.

At one end, the COLETTI Bozeman Percolator Coffee Pot and the COLETTI Scoutmaster Coffee Percolator Camping represent a commitment to a robust, old-school brew. Their stainless steel construction, free from aluminum or plastic, ensures that only coffee interacts with the water. This method, while delivering a strong, bold cup often associated with traditional camping, introduces a level of bitterness and full body that some drinkers find overpowering, particularly when compared to finer, more nuanced methods.

Conversely, the Cosori Pour Over Coffee Maker with Double Layer Stainless Steel, the Bodum 34oz Pour Over Coffee Maker, and the STANLEY Perfect Brew Pour Over Set all emphasize a cleaner, brighter cup. The Cosori’s dual-layer stainless steel filter, and the Bodum’s permanent stainless steel mesh filter, aim to capture fewer of the coffee’s oils, resulting in a less sludgy, more refined taste. However, this filtration also means the full flavor spectrum, including complex aromatics, can be less pronounced than with a percolator or a French press.

The AeroPress Original Coffee Press and the AeroPress Go, Extra Small Portable Coffee Maker Kit offer a compromise, blending elements of immersion and pressure. Their unique design allows for a faster brew with less sediment than a French press, while still extracting a richer flavor than many pour-over methods. This makes them exceptionally versatile but doesn’t replicate the specific character of either a true percolator or a drip coffee.

Ultimately, the choice between a percolator like the STANLEY Coffee Percolator and a press or pour-over hinges on whether you prioritize a strong, characterful, and unadulterated brew, or a cleaner, more delicate cup. For those who value tradition and a hearty kick, the COLETTI Bozeman Percolator Coffee Pot is a clear champion.

What to Look For in a Best Camp Coffee Maker

Brewing capacity and speed

For solo campers, a single-serve brewer that delivers a hot cup in under two minutes is ideal. Look for models with a drip-free spout and a simple, integrated filter basket to minimize parts to clean. If you’re brewing for a group of three or more, prioritize batch brewers offering at least a 4-cup capacity, with a goal of brew times under five minutes for larger quantities.

Easy disassembly for a quick rinse post-brew is paramount, so choose designs with fewer intricate components. For efficiency, opt for single-serve if you’re alone, and a fast multi-cup brewer for companions.

Material and durability

When considering durability, prioritize coffee makers featuring robust stainless steel components for the brewing chamber and plunger where contact with hot water occurs. Avoid solely plastic construction for these parts; instead, look for BPA-free plastics for the carafe or exterior housing if weight is a concern. Anodized aluminum is a strong, lightweight middle ground.

If your adventures take you through rough terrain, a truly rugged construction with minimal external moving parts and shock-resistant materials will best withstand drops and impacts. Stainless steel or anodized aluminum construction promises longevity.

Portability and size

Packability is crucial for any camp coffee setup. For minimalist trekkers, seek ultralight models weighing under half a pound with a compact footprint that fits easily into a side pocket. These often have collapsible parts or nested designs.

If you’re car camping, size and weight are less critical, allowing for larger, more feature-rich machines, but still prioritize a compact, integrated design to save space. Makers with built-in storage for filters or grounds reduce clutter.

Aim for dimensions smaller than a one-liter water bottle for serious portability.

Power source and convenience

Opt for manual pourover or French press makers for the most reliable and user-friendly experience in any environment, as they require no external power and allow for precise control, yielding excellent flavor. If you prioritize convenience and are car camping or in a basecamp with power, a battery-powered unit is a solid choice, offering automation. For those often traveling by vehicle, car adapter compatibility ensures you can brew on the go.

For ultimate versatility, a manual system that requires no batteries or external power is always the best bet.

Frequently Asked Questions

What Is The Best Type Of Camp Coffee Maker For Pour-Over Enthusiasts?

For pour-over lovers, manual drip coffee makers designed for camping are ideal. They offer control over the brew and produce a clean, nuanced cup, often featuring lightweight, collapsible designs suited for travel and minimal impact on your pack.

How Does A French Press Camp Coffee Maker Work?

A French press camp coffee maker uses immersion brewing; coarse grounds steep in hot water before a metal filter is pressed down, separating the grounds. This method delivers a full-bodied coffee with rich flavor and oils, making it a popular choice for outdoor brewing.

Are Electric Camp Coffee Makers Convenient For Car Camping?

Yes, electric camp coffee makers offer significant convenience for car camping where a power source is available. They provide automated brewing with minimal effort, ensuring a hot, consistent cup of coffee with no manual pumping or pouring required, much like at home.

What Makes A Camp Coffee Maker Portable?

Portability in a camp coffee maker is defined by its compact size and lightweight construction, allowing for easy packing into backpacks or travel bags. Features like collapsible parts or integrated storage often contribute to a streamlined, travel-friendly design essential for outdoor adventures.

Why Is Ease Of Cleaning Important For A Camp Coffee Maker?

Ease of cleaning is crucial for a camp coffee maker because you’ll likely have limited access to water and facilities outdoors. Simple disassembly and washability reduce hassle, ensuring you can quickly pack up and enjoy your coffee without lingering cleanup tasks, keeping your campsite tidy.
